Brighton Centre Ticketing system 2027
Solicitation # 2026/S 000-086623
Brighton and Hove City Council is seeking a concessionaire to provide a fully managed hosted ticketing solution for the Brighton Centre, one of the largest entertainment and conference venues in the South East. The scope of work includes the implementation and ongoing support of a hosted ticketing platform, onsite box office systems, access control and ticket scanning technology, and all associated hardware and software. Additionally, the provider will be responsible for CRM and marketing services, customer service support, and financial settlement and reporting. The system must be capable of supporting approximately 225,000 ticket sales annually across a diverse range of live entertainment and corporate events to maximize commercial income and operational efficiency. The contract is estimated to have a total value of 73.5 million pounds excluding VAT, with an initial term running from August 1, 2027, to July 30, 2032, and potential extensions through July 30, 2034. To be eligible, tenderers must be full members of the Society of Ticket Agents and Retailers (STAR) or an equivalent organization and adhere to their Code of Practice. The award will be based on the most economically advantageous tender, with a heavy weighting toward quality at 90 percent and price at 10 percent. This contract involves the provision of a Recorded Future Threat Intelligence Platform along with its implementation services, requiring the bidder to supply all necessary labor, materials, and equipment to complete the scope of work. The solicitation is managed by the Procurement Department of the Sacramento Municipal Utility District in California and is aimed at supporting security operations through advanced threat intelligence solutions. The bid bond requirement is set at 0.00%, indicating no financial guarantee is necessary for proposal submission. The solicitation was posted on June 7, 2026, with responses due by June 22, 2026, at 9:00 PM. While specific details such as NAICS codes or type of set-aside are not provided, the contract targets organizations operating within state and local government environments. PURCHASE FIVE (5) CHEVROLET SILVERADO EVS
Solicitation # PRC0001411.KB - 2
The Sacramento Municipal Utility District (SMUD) is soliciting bids for the purchase of five 2026 model year or newer Chevrolet Silverado EV 5WT four-wheel drive crew cab pickup trucks. These vehicles must meet specific technical requirements, including a minimum of 500 horsepower, 550 lb-ft of torque, a usable battery capacity of at least 170kWh, and an SAE J1772 CCS charge port. The trucks are intended for use in the greater Sacramento area and the Upper American River Project, requiring them to operate at elevations exceeding 6,000 feet. All vehicles must comply with California (CARB) emissions requirements and be delivered F.O.B. Destination to the SMUD Main Warehouse by October 31, 2026. The contract will be awarded to the lowest responsible bidder, with potential evaluation advantages given to participants in the Supplier Education and Economic Development (SEED) Program. Bidders must submit all proposals through the PlanetBids portal, including a completed Designation of Prime Contractor, Subcontractors, and Suppliers form and a detailed list of any exceptions to the technical specifications. Awardees are required to maintain specific insurance coverages, including policies rated A-/ IX or better by AM Best, and must adhere to strict packaging and labeling standards for all shipments. Invoicing must be submitted electronically in PDF format, and payment is contingent upon the proper receipt and acceptance of the vehicles by SMUD.
